About

Helmshore sits in the Rossendale Valley in Lancashire, built along the narrow floor of a river valley with steep slopes rising either side. The River Ogden passes through the village and the street pattern reflects its industrial past: rows of stone terraced houses, former mill buildings and narrow lanes. Small local shops, community halls and a war memorial mark the village centre, while public footpaths lead from the streets up onto surrounding moorland and valley sides.

The Helmshore Mills Textile Museum occupies two former cotton mills on the banks of the Ogden and interprets the area’s textile industry. Inside, restored weaving and spinning equipment and a collection of sample cloths tell how wool and cotton processing shaped daily life. Mill race channels and brick-built engine houses remain visible in the yards, linking the buildings to the water that once powered them and to the workers who lived nearby.

Area overview

On average Helmshore has low deprivation and very low crime levels, with around 25 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 77% below the North West average of 109 per 1,000. Approximately 7.2% of homes in this area are social housing provided by a local council or housing association. The average income per household in Helmshore is £52,090 per year. There are 2 schools in Helmshore: 2 primary (1 Outstanding and 1 Good) and 0 secondary (0 Outstanding and 0 Good). Helmshore is home to around 6,094 people, with a population density of about 322.8 per km².

Frequently asked questions about Helmshore

Is Helmshore safe?

Helmshore records about 25 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, which is a very low crime rate for England: it scores 1 out of 10 on the Area360 crime scale, where 10 is the highest crime level.

What is the average house price in Helmshore?

The median sale price in Helmshore is £247,250 (about £274 per square foot) based on 80 registered sales according to HM Land Registry data.

Are there good schools in Helmshore?

Helmshore has 2 primary schools (1 rated Outstanding, 1 Good). Ratings are from the latest Ofsted inspections.

How deprived is Helmshore?

Helmshore scores 4 out of 10 on the deprivation scale, where 10 is the most deprived. The typical neighbourhood in Helmshore sits around rank 25,496 of 32,844 in England on the official Index of Multiple Deprivation (rank 1 is the most deprived).

What is the average household income in Helmshore?

The average household income in Helmshore is around £52,090 per year, and 7% of homes are social housing (ONS data).
